PoTG Evolution: From Solo Highlights to Team Recognition
The development team behind Overwatch 2 has officially verified that substantial enhancements to the Play of the Game mechanism are currently underway, actively seeking community participation to refine this iconic feature.
After extensive community anticipation spanning multiple seasons, Overwatch 2’s Play of the Game functionality is finally receiving comprehensive upgrades that address long-standing player concerns.
Since the original Overwatch launch, the Play of the Game feature has served as a signature element of the hero shooter experience, showcasing the match’s most impactful moment for all participants to review and appreciate.
For numerous competitive seasons, the player base has consistently advocated for system improvements, specifically requesting recognition of coordinated team efforts rather than focusing exclusively on individual performance metrics.
Despite previous delays in implementing Play of the Game modifications, Systems Designer Gavin Winter confirmed that transformative changes are progressing, with the development team actively soliciting player assistance to optimize the feature’s recognition capabilities.
Developer Insights and Community Collaboration
Through a social media announcement on platform X (previously Twitter), Winter disclosed that forthcoming Play of the Game enhancements aim to eliminate confusing and underwhelming highlight selections that have frustrated the community.
“Have you encountered a Play of the Game during Season 6 that left you perplexed? Our team is committed to enhancing this signature Overwatch 2 feature and we’re actively collecting your most questionable highlight clips for analysis,” Winter communicated to the player base.
Have you witnessed a Play of the Game in Season 6 that made you🤔? We’re enhancing this Overwatch 2 feature and want to review your most confusing PoTG moments. Submit your gameplay recordings below for our development team’s examination!
Any veteran Overwatch participant understands precisely Winter’s reference point. The community universally recognizes those frustrating clips where respawning Torbjörn characters receive Play of the Game recognition solely due to automated turret eliminations, and developers appear determined to resolve these algorithmic shortcomings.
Season 6 has presented numerous peculiar Play of the Game instances. A notable technical glitch caused perspective shifts between multiple players during highlights, generating speculation within the community that Blizzard was testing revised Play of the Game functionality.
Technical Improvements and Future Enhancements
Earlier this year, Game Director Aaron Keller verified that Play of the Game modifications were scheduled to “demonstrate broader diversity of match-defining gameplay moments” across various hero roles and playstyles.
